imponente
Italian
Pronunciation
- IPA(key): /im.poˈnɛn.te/
- Rhymes: -ɛnte
- Hyphenation: im‧po‧nèn‧te
Adjective
imponente m or f (plural imponenti)
- imposing, large, impressive, magnificent
- Synonyms: grandioso, maestoso, spettacolare, gigantesco

Portuguese
Etymology
Learned borrowing from Latin impōnentem. By surface analysis, impor + -ente.
Pronunciation
- (Brazil) IPA(key): /ĩ.poˈnẽ.t͡ʃi/
- (Southern Brazil) IPA(key): /ĩ.poˈnẽ.te/
- (Portugal) IPA(key): /ĩ.puˈnẽ.tɨ/
- Hyphenation: im‧po‧nen‧te
Adjective
imponente m or f (plural imponentes)
- imposing (magnificent and impressive because of appearance, size, stateliness or dignity)

Spanish
Etymology
Pronunciation
- IPA(key): /impoˈnente/ [ĩm.poˈnẽn̪.t̪e]
- Rhymes: -ente
- Syllabification: im‧po‧nen‧te
Adjective
imponente m or f (masculine and feminine plural imponentes)
- imposing
- impressive, stunning
- Synonyms: impresionante, asombroso
